Description
The Naval Air Warfare Center Aircraft Division Lakehurst, NJ intends to negotiate a sole source, Fixed Price contract modification to Ultra Electronics ICE (CAGE 5Y111) in Manhattan, KA for the procurement of labor and travel for LoZ capacitance voltages data collection for all platforms the FCTS supports.�� The Government intends to procure the above items under the statutory authority of Title 10, U.S.C. Section 2304(c)(1), as implemented by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) 6.302-1, ""Only one responsible source and no other supplies or services will satisfy agency requirements."" Ultra Electronics is the design activity and is the OEM of the Fuel Control Test Set.� Gathering Low Impedance (LoZ) output signal voltage data is input to the capacitance simulation circuit design for the Fuel Control Test Set ECP. Without this Low Impedance (LoZ) output signal voltage data, the current ECP effort will not be able to be completed. This notification is not a request for competitive proposals.
